Nox Ea10 Ventus Hybrid 12K Xtreme 2026 By Edu Alonso scores 86/100 against 72/100 for the Dunlop Nemesis Control. Its biggest edge is power (+19). The Dunlop Nemesis Control answers back on sweet spot (+6).
“The Nemesis Control is the placement conversion of Dunlop's budget wardrobe: a head-light EVA build scoring control 73 with civil terms (comfort 72, tolerance 73) and honest handling (72). Power 65 states the brief. Weight documentation is incomplete. Value 78 is solid. Functionally this is the Nemesis Carbon Control with marginally different trim, and the guidance merges accordingly: among Dunlop's budget control listings, confirm the specimen, buy the cheapest, enjoy the brand's quiet competence pointed at patience. The Lok Be Flow still wins the raw arithmetic; Dunlop wins the dealer network.”
“The Nox EA10 Ventus Hybrid 12K Xtreme 2026 By Edu Alonso is built for advanced players who want power-biased performance from a hybrid frame. Power at 84 and control at 76 sit in a usable but offensively focused balance, and the 12K carbon surface delivers a crisp, confident feel on overheads and drives. Comfort at 68 is the honest cost across long sessions. PRR score: 86/100.”
